কম্পিউটারপ্রোগ্রামিং

কিভাবে পিএইচপি অ্যারে করে?

একটি বিন্যাস একটি হল ডাটা স্ট্রাকচার যে একটি একক অবস্থান নির্দিষ্ট মান যে একই ধরণের উপাদান সঞ্চয় করতে দেয়।

অ্যারে ধরনের

অ্যারে দুই ধরনের আছে, তারা সংবিধান উপাদানের সনাক্তকরণ পথে পৃথক।

  1. সরল - প্রতিটি উপাদান তাতে একটা ক্রম মধ্যে একটি সূচক দেওয়া হয়।
  2. মিশুক - এটা একটি উপাদান লজিক্যাল মান সঙ্গে যুক্ত কীগুলি ব্যবহার করে পড়ুন হয়েছে।

সহজ ভাষায় বলতে গেলে, এটি একটি পরিবর্তনশীল, যা একাধিক মান হতে পারে। আমরা পিএইচপি অ্যারে আগ্রহী।

চারিত্রিক বৈশিষ্ট্য

বিবেচনা করুন পিএইচপি অ্যারে বিবরণ:

  1. এটা তোলে মান যে কোন সংখ্যার ধারণ করতে পারে, এবং এটি খালি।
  2. মূল্যবোধ, যা পিএইচপি এর একটি অ্যারের বলা উপাদান গঠিত প্রত্যেকটি।
  3. উপাদান ভেরিয়েবল বিভিন্ন ধরনের সঞ্চয় করে। এই স্ট্রিং, ইন্টিজার, Booleans হতে পারে।
  4. উপাদান ব্যবহার ইনডেক্স যে ছোট হাতের এবং সাংখ্যিক হয় ব্যবহার সম্ভব।
  5. পিএইচপি অ্যারে অনন্য ইনডেক্স সঙ্গে উপাদানগুলি রয়েছে।
  6. অ্যারের মধ্যে উপাদানের সংখ্যা - তার দৈর্ঘ্য হল।
  7. উপাদানের মান এছাড়াও অ্যারে হতে পারে, যেমন বহু মাত্রিক অ্যারে আছে।

PHP 'র একটি স্বাতন্ত্র্যসূচক বৈশিষ্ট্য কোনো জটিলতা লিপিতে একটি অ্যারের তৈরি করার ক্ষমতা নেই।

উপকারিতা:

  1. এটি একটি অ্যারের মধ্যে একাধিক মান সঙ্গে একযোগে কাজ করা সহজ। এটা তার সদস্যদের উপর একটি চক্র করতে মান পরিবর্তন করা সহজ হয়।
  2. তারা নিপূণভাবে করা সহজ হয়। সহজভাবে, অপসারণ পড়তে বা উপাদানের মান পরিবর্তন করতে আইটেম যোগ করুন।
  3. পিএইচপি, বিভিন্ন ফাংশন যে আপনি অ্যারে হ্যান্ডেল করার অনুমতি দেয় হয়। নির্দিষ্ট মূল্যবোধ, বাছাই, অ্যারে মার্জ জন্য একটি অনুসন্ধান নেই।

ধরনের

অ্যারেগুলির 2 ধরনের মধ্যে আরও বিভক্ত করা হয়:

  • এক-মাত্রিক;
  • দ্বি-মাত্রিক।

সেখানে অ্যারের আরম্ভ করতে বিভিন্ন উপায় আছে। একটি মিশুক অ্যারে পিএইচপি - প্রথমত, সহজ বিবেচনা করুন, এবং তারপর।

EXAMPLE টি পিএইচপি একটি সহজ বিন্যাস তৈরি করুন:

উদাহরণস্বরূপ ব্যবহৃত কী-ইন - প্রথম বন্ধনী [] একটি নম্বর, এবং আরো গুরুত্বপূর্ণ - ফল ও সবজি নাম।

পিএইচপি অ্যারে উপাদান মান বরাদ্দ করা হিসেবে লেখা যেতে পারে:

  • $ অ্যারে [এন] = z- র;
  • N - কী, Z - মান।

আরম্ভের দ্বিতীয় পদ্ধতি ইন ইঙ্গিত কিছুই হতে পারে বন্ধনী :

  • $ নাম [] = "একটি";
  • $ নাম [] = "দুই";
  • $ নাম [] = "তিন"।

এই ক্ষেত্রে, সূচক ডিফল্ট সমান হবে: 0, 1 এবং 2।

আর তুমি তার সূচক মান কোন ধার্য করতে পারেন:

  • $ নাম [35] = 'একটি';
  • $ নাম [18] = 'দুই';
  • $ নাম [90] = "তিন"।

আপনি আরম্ভের পদ্ধতি একত্রিত করতে পারেন:

  • $ নাম [37] = "প্রথম";
  • $ নাম [5] = "দ্বিতীয়";
  • $ নাম [] = "তৃতীয়"।

ইনডেক্স সর্ববৃহৎ - তৃতীয় উপাদান একটি সূচক 38 এর সমান, 37 হিসাবে নির্ধারিত হয়।

বহুমাত্রিক অ্যারের সিনট্যাক্স ভালো দেখায়:

$ নাম [indeks1] [indeks2] ....

এখন কি একটি পিএইচপি এসসিয়েতিভ আরে দেখতে দিন। সূচক একটি স্ট্রিং হতে পারে, এটা নিষেধাজ্ঞা আরোপ করে না, স্পেস, অনুমতি দেওয়া হয় তার দৈর্ঘ্য ভিন্ন। মিশুক অ্যারে ভাল ব্যবহার করা হয় যখন এটি লিঙ্ক করতে উপাদানের সংখ্যার নয় প্রয়োজনীয়, কিন্তু শব্দের সঙ্গে। অ্যারেগুলির আছে ইনডেক্স - স্ট্রিং মিশুক বলা হয়।

এক-মাত্রিক মিশুক শুধুমাত্র একটি কী সম্বলিত অ্যারে, এটা একটা নির্দিষ্ট সূচক অনুরূপ। ছবি উপরে এক-মাত্রিক এবং মাল্টি-মাত্রিক মিশুক অ্যারে এর একটি উদাহরণ।

আপনি শাস্ত্রীয় ভাবে একটি বহুমাত্রিক এসসিয়েতিভ আরে তৈরি করতে পারেন, কিন্তু এটা খুবই সুবিধাজনক নয়।

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 bn.delachieve.com. Theme powered by WordPress.